left corner left corner
China Daily Website  

World in photos: Dec 1-7

2014-12-08 10:47

By (chinadaily.com.cn)

World in photos: Dec 1-7
A 'hell-cannon' made by Syrian rebels shoots in Aleppo, Syria, on December 2, 2014. [Photo/IC]

8.03K
...